Quickly Increase or Decrease Reputation
To quickly increase you reputation, go to any church and offer a donation. But you MUST offer 5000 gold in order for this to work. After you offer the donation, and you are finished talking to the priest, your reputation will go up one level. Now to decrease your reputation, go to the tavern and ask the tavern keeper if he has any jobs for you, he will tell you that someone asked for an escort. Offer to escort him to where ever he needs to go. Now, before you get to where ever you are going, go to the sea interface and fire on the ship that you are escorting. Once you sink it, you reputation will decrease

Muggers Are Scared Of You
If you have been having a problem with the muggers in the forests killing you, or taking you money. All you have to do is decrease your reputation to "Horror of the High Seas". Do this by either working for Santos as an assassin, or sinking a vessel you are escorting. Once your reputation is "Horror of the High Seas", the muggers will still come up to you, but tell them that you will not surrender your gold. And then they will run away. Now if you want to still fight them, attack them while they are running away.

Easy Experience
To get some easy experience points simply do the following. First, when you level up, make sure you make STORM NAVIGATOR (or something like that) one of the abilities you pick, as this will reduce storm damage by 40% Then go find a storm. When you enter the storm lower your sails so they take less damage. The longer you stay in the storm, the more experience points you get. Also, if you make EXPERIENCE SHARE one of your abilities, then all of your officers will get experience points as well.

Easy Money: take two
While ferrying goods between islands is a good way to make a profit, there is another. It depends on your Commerce skill. When hiring an officer, simply talk to him and say that he's charging too much. No matter what he does (lowers his price or says he's worth it) refuse and once again tell him he's charging too much. Persistence pays off, even if it seems he won't lower any further, give it time and he will. You can lower them into the NEGATIVE numbers, and when you hire them they will pay YOU. I've pulled off 200,000 gold on one officer with this trick. NOTE: Your Commerce skill comes into play when they lower their prices, a formula would be CommerceSkill x 100 = lowering price. So if you have a Commerce skill of 1, they will lower it by 100, 2 is 200, 3 is 300, and so forth.

You can add more than one person onto your other 3 ships and all of their scores will stack with that ships captains scores.
There are two different ways to do this
1) On the Open Sea screen (where you can see all of your ships) get close to another of your ships and a swap cargo icon will appear. Go into the swap cargo menu and there is an option to switch captains. Under this option there is a screen that has 4 slots, one of them is the captain of that ship. Click on one of the other 3 and then assign passengers to each one. When you do this the DISAPPEAR from your passenger list. You will need to get more party members at the tavern if you want to fill up all your ships. DON'T sell the ship with the other 3 crewmembers still on it. You will lose anyone that is still on board.
2) The second way to do this is to capture a ship and do it when you assign a captain to the captured ship.
